Oral History Interview with Dempster W. Martin, July 19, 2012

Description: The National Museum of the Pacific War presents an oral interview with Dempster W. Martin. Martin grew up on a farm in Indiana, finished high school in 1942, and received agriculture deferments for several years during the war. Finally, in February, 1945, he volunteered for service in the Navy. Martin was in radio and cryptography school in Memphis, Tennessee when the war ended. Then he was shipped to New Orleans. [Funeral Program for Verna Delle Price, July 19, 1972]

Description: Funeral program for Mrs. Verna Delle Price. The funeral was held Wednesday, July 19, 1972 at Greater Corinth Baptist Church, officiated by B. T. Alexander. Funeral arrangements were made through Sutton-Sutton Mortuary and she was buried in Fort Sam Houston National Cemetery near San Antonio, Texas.
